Rhea-AI Filing Summary

Thermo Fisher Scientific director Nelson Chai received a stock grant of 499 shares of Common Stock. The shares were acquired at a stated price of $0.00 per share, indicating a compensation-related award rather than an open-market purchase. Following this grant, Chai directly holds 15,316 shares of Thermo Fisher Scientific Common Stock.

Form 4 regulatory
"This insider transaction was reported on SEC Form 4."
Form 4 is a official document that company insiders, such as executives or major shareholders, file with regulators whenever they buy or sell company shares. It provides transparency about how those with inside knowledge are trading, helping investors see if insiders are confident in the company's prospects or may be selling for personal reasons. This information can influence investor decisions by revealing insiders' perspectives on the company's value.
